|
Emplacement du menu |
---|
TechDraw → Vues des autres ateliers → Insérer un objet de l'atelier Draft |
Ateliers |
TechDraw, Draft |
Raccourci par défaut |
Aucun |
Introduit dans la version |
0.19 |
Voir aussi |
TechDraw Vue d'un objet Arch |
Description
L'outil TechDraw Vue d'un objet Draft insère une vue d'un objet basé sur Part ou Groupe sélectionné dans une page de dessin. Contrairement à l'outil TechDraw Vue, les vues créées avec cet outil sont gérées par
atelier Draft et spécialement conçues pour montrer des objets 2D. Voir Remarques.
Éléments Draft tels que des cercles et des réseaux importés dans une page de dessin TechDraw
Utilisation
- Faites éventuellement pivoter la vue 3D. La direction de la caméra dans la vue 3D détermine la valeur initiale de la propriété DonnéesDirection de la vue.
- Sélectionnez un ou plusieurs objets dans la vue 3D ou vue en arborescence. Une vue distincte sera créée pour chaque objet.
- S'il y a plusieurs pages de dessin dans le document : vous pouvez ajouter la page souhaitée à la sélection en la sélectionnant dans la vue en arborescence.
- Il y a plusieurs façons de lancer l'outil :
- Appuyez sur le bouton
Insérer un objet de l'atelier Draft.
- Sélectionnez l'option TechDraw → Vues des autres ateliers →
Insérer un objet de l'atelier Draft du menu.
- Appuyez sur le bouton
- S'il y a plusieurs pages de dessin dans le document et que vous n'avez pas encore sélectionné de page, la fenêtre de dialogue Sélecteur de pages s'ouvre :
- Sélectionnez la page désirée.
- Appuyez sur le bouton OK.
Options
- La création d'une vue d'un objet Draft d'une coupe traitera de manière récursive tous les objets trouvés dans cette coupe. La vue est mise à jour automatiquement lorsque le contenu de la coupe change.
- Il n'y a pas de suppression de ligne cachée. Chaque face trouvée dans le ou les objets manipulés sera simplement projetée le long du vecteur Direction, aucune action spécifique n'est entreprise lorsque les faces se chevauchent.
- La vue d'un objet Draft prend également en charge tous les objets Draft qui ne sont pas basés Part, tels que les cotes et les textes.
- La couleur, la largeur et le motif des lignes peuvent être spécifiés dans les propriétés. Les motifs de ligne peuvent être affinés en donnant directement une valeur stroke-dasharray, telle que 3,5.
- Les surfaces projetées sont remplies de la couleur de la surface.
Remarques
La vue d'un objet Draft est affiché dans l'atelier Draft. TechDraw a donc un contrôle limité sur son apparence. Vous devrez peut-être apporter des modifications dans Draft pour obtenir la représentation souhaitée.
Propriétés
Voir aussi : Éditeur de propriétés
Une vue d'un objet Draft, en fait un objet TechDraw::DrawViewDraft
, possède les propriétés communes à tous les types de vues. Elle possède également les propriétés supplémentaires suivantes :
Données
Drawing view
- DonnéesSource (
Link
) : l'objet Draft à afficher. - DonnéesLine Width (
Float
) : largeur des lignes, indépendamment de l'échelle. - DonnéesFont Size (
Float
) : taille de tous les textes apparaissant dans cette vue (textes et dimensions). - DonnéesDirection (
Vector
) : direction de projection à utiliser. - DonnéesColor (
Color
) : couleur des lignes. - DonnéesLine Style (
String
) : style de ligne à utiliser pour cette vue. Peut êtreSolid
,Dashed
,Dashdot
,Dot
ou un modèle de ligne SVG comme0.20,0.20
. - DonnéesLine Spacing (
Float
) : espacement entre les lignes à utiliser pour les textes multilignes. - DonnéesOverride Style (
Bool
) : sitrue
, la couleur, la largeur et le style des lignes de cette vue remplaceront ceux de l'objet rendu.
Drawing view
- Données (Hidden)Symbol (
String
) : code SVG définissant ce symbole. - DonnéesEditable Texts (
StringList
) : valeurs de substitution pour les chaînes modifiables de ce symbole. - DonnéesOwner (
Link
) : fonction à laquelle ce symbole est rattaché. introduit dans la version 1.0
Script
Voir aussi : Autogenerated API documentation et FreeCAD Débuter avec les scripts.
L'outil Vue d'un objet Draft peut être utilisé dans des macros et à partir de la console Python à l'aide des fonctions suivantes:
dv = FreeCAD.ActiveDocument.addObject('TechDraw::DrawViewDraft','TestDraft')
dv.Source = myDraftbject
rc = page.addView(dv)
Cette page est extraite de https://wiki.freecad.org/TechDraw_DraftView